STUDY ON THE REGULATION OF ECOLOGICAL ENVIRONMENT IN WATER AND SOIL CONSERVATION TYPE IN THE INDUSTRIAL-MINERAL TOWNS, THE LOESS PLATEAU——A case Study in Daliouta Town

Abstract: Along with exploitation of mineral resources and development of village and township enterpries, some new industrial-mineral towns are emerging on the Loess plateau, correspondingly, secondary industry and tertiary industry are developing rapidly. However, the ecological environment degeneration and soil erosion are the increasingly serious problems in these towns and their vicinities. Based on the analysis on the features of soil erosion in Daliuta Town, in this paper it is condisered that the construction of ecological environment should be on the basis of water and soil conservation. After the ecological environment is systematically differentiated and analyzed, the main problems in construction of the ecological environment in Daliuta Town, i. e. the obvious differences of the ecological environment between the localities and the mining areas, are distinguished. It is pointed out that the ecological environment control in the commercial districts must be paid a great attention to. The unified management and the connection nd cooperation among the districts of the town should be strengthened in construction of the ecological environmnet. For these reasons, some opinions and regulation models are put porward for the ecological environment control.
